The 55th Contracting Squadron at Offutt Air Force Base, Nebraska, is issuing a Combined Synopsis/Solicitation for Architect-Engineer (A-E) services in accordance with the Brooks Act (FAR Subpart 36.6).
The Government intends to award up to four (4) single-award, Firm-Fixed-Price (FFP) Indefinite-Delivery/Indefinite-Quantity (IDIQ) contracts to provide a full range of multi-disciplinary Title I, Title II, and other specialized engineering services. These services will support sustainment, restoration, modernization, and new construction projects primarily at Offutt AFB and its associated off-site facilities in eastern Nebraska.

This is NOT a Request for Proposal (RFP). Interested firms must submit a Statement of Qualifications using Standard Form (SF) 330.
For complete details on the scope of work, mandatory requirements, evaluation criteria, and specific instructions for submitting an SF330, please download and carefully review the attached document titled "Combo Synopsis-Solicitation_Offutt AE IDIQ."
Submission Deadlines:
Questions regarding this solicitation shall be received no later than 08 May 2026 at 3:00 PM Central Time. Questions received after this deadline may not be answered.
SF330's shall be receieved no later than 27 May 2026 at 3:00 PM Central Time.
